34-29B-26. Effect of chapter on local zoning ordinances--Regulation of flammable or combustible liquid bulk plants. Nothing in this chapter or in the rules pursuant thereto may be construed to affect the power of any local government, if so authorized by law, to regulate the use of land by zoning, and any municipality in which there is no comprehensive zoning ordinance in effect may prohibit the installation of flammable or combustible liquid bulk plants within areas which are predominantly residential and areas used predominantly for retail mercantile purposes.

Source: SL 1991, ch 283, § 74; SL 1992, ch 60, § 2.
